Until wikijs officially supports this, here's my solution:
- Create the parent page. Set the type to "Code (raw HTML)".
- Add this content to the newly created page: <ul id="pages">No pages found.</ul>
- Add the javascript snippet from the following link to the "Scripts" section of the page: https://pastebin.com/RLuDzXNc
- Edit the list of tags at the top of the script.
This will populate the page with all pages having the given tag.

I hope I can list pages dynamically through some filters and list them in a certain format.
Such as tags filter, folder filter, creator filter, date filter and so on.
If you know Wikidot, explain it simply, you can use "[[module ListPages]]" and some filters included.
For example, its syntax is look like
[[module ListPages tags="+includedThisTagPagesWillList -includedThisTagPagesWontList" category="PagesInThisCategoryWillList" create_by="PagesCreatedByThePersonWillList"]]
%%title%% - This is the page title
%%title_link%% - This is the page title with link
%%content%% - This is the page content
%%author%% - This is the page creator
%%date%% - This is the page created date
[[/module]]
